The expansion of the functional control capabilities of home automation systems and Internet of Things (IoT) devices for the needs of users with disability is the subject of a research project currently being conducted by Area Ausili (Assistive Technology Area) a department of Polo Tecnologico Regionale Corte Roncati of the public health system authority of Bologna (Italy). The main aim of this project is to develop exper- imental low cost systems for environmental control through simplified user interfaces and voice control. Some of the activities have been set within the CloudCAST [11] project. Here we report on the first technical achievements of the project and discuss future possible applications within CloudCAST.
